Patent number: 11464367Abstract: A portable fluid dispensing device (system) for mounting upon a human hand and for dispensing a fluid is provided. The device includes a hand-held applicator that includes a pocket that is configured to receive one hand of a user. The pocket partitions the hand-held applicator into a rear portion and a front portion. The rear portion includes a fluid reservoir for holding a fluid that is to be dispensed. The front portion is defined by a foam layer that has a dispensing hole, with the pocket being defined between the rear portion and the foam layer. The device further includes a pump subassembly that is in fluid communication with the fluid reservoir and includes an elongated fluid dispensing outlet that is disposed within the pocket and attached to an inner surface of the foam layer. The fluid dispensing outlet defines a fluid channel and includes an outlet that is aligned with the dispensing hole for delivering the fluid to an outer surface of the foam layer.Type: GrantFiled: April 13, 2021Date of Patent: October 11, 2022Assignee: TACTOPACK, INC.Inventors: Jonathan D. Patent number: 10796058Abstract: A platform design including a module black-box instance is loaded into computer hardware. Using the computer hardware, synchronous boundary crossings between a static region and the module black-box instance of the platform design are identified and objects of the platform design included in the synchronous boundary crossings are marked. Using the computer hardware, unmarked objects are removed from the platform design to generate a shell circuit design. A custom circuit design is implemented based on the shell circuit design and timing constraints corresponding to objects remaining in the shell circuit design.Type: GrantFiled: September 25, 2018Date of Patent: October 6, 2020Assignee: Xilinx, Inc.Inventors: Nicholas A. Patent number: 9864830Abstract: Methods and systems are disclosed for placement and routing of a circuit design. A set of timing constraints is retrieved that specifies timing for objects included in a first shell circuit design configured to provide an interface for communication between the circuit design and the set of dedicated hardware resources on an IC. One or more objects of the first shell circuit design that do not affect timing of the circuit design are identified and removed from the first shell circuit design to produce a second shell circuit design. The circuit design is placed and routed according to timing constraints specified for objects of the first shell circuit design that are included in the second shell circuit design. The placed and routed circuit design is stored in a memory circuit.Type: GrantFiled: February 10, 2016Date of Patent: January 9, 2018Assignee: XILINX, INC.Inventors: Pradip K. Patent number: 9824170Abstract: Message filtering may include, during a first processing phase of a design specified in source code, creating a filter table including message filters and storing the filter table in a memory using a processor. Each message filter may specify a message criterion and an object identifier of the design. During a subsequent processing phase of the design, received messages may be compared with the message filters of the filter table using the processor. Responsive to determining that a selected message matches a message criterion and an object identifier of a selected message filter, the message may be suppressed using the processor.Type: GrantFiled: January 6, 2016Date of Patent: November 21, 2017Assignee: XILINX, INC.Inventors: Alec J. Patent number: 7844069Abstract: A microphone mounting system for an acoustic, stringed instrument that places the microphone in sufficient proximity to the instrument sound hole to capture the warmth and tone of the instrument while assisting in feedback control, and without altering or damaging the finish or structure of the instrument. The system includes a grip, such as a corrugated plastic tube, attached to a microphone and wedged into the instrument sound bole to be held in place through frictional engagement. The microphone is connected to an instrument cable coupler, clamped to the side of the instrument, which is then connected to a sound amplification system.Type: GrantFiled: March 4, 2008Date of Patent: November 30, 2010Inventor: Billy Steven Banks

Publication number: 20060241903Abstract: The invention determines the population size and population overlap in data containing records on the unique entities without unique identifiers for the unique entities and having at least one common type of information with a known distribution of finite expectation by decomposing probabilistic calculations. The computer determines population overlap of unique entities between the data sets by subtracting a probabilistic incremental number of unique entities needed for a larger total number of values of the information with the known distribution from the data sets. The invention can also maintain the security of private data by allowing a remote computer where the original data is stored to download diagnostic and aggregation procedures from another computer over a network. The remote computer performs the functions on the data and forwards the results to the estimate processor computer over the network.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 20, 2006Publication date: October 26, 2006Applicant: The Bristol Observatory, LTDInventors: Steven Banks, John Pandiani
